What does a continuous process improvement manager do?

A Continuous Process Improvement Manager is responsible for analyzing and improving organizational processes to enhance efficiency, quality, and productivity. They use methodologies like Lean, Six Sigma, or Kaizen to identify areas for improvement, eliminate waste, and streamline workflows. Their role often involves collaborating with different departments, leading training sessions, and managing projects to ensure sustainable improvements are implemented. By continuously monitoring and refining business processes, they help organizations achieve operational excellence and better meet business goals.

What are some common challenges faced by continuous process improvement managers, and how can they be addressed?

Continuous Process Improvement Managers often encounter resistance to change and difficulty in securing buy-in from stakeholders. Overcoming these challenges typically involves clear communication of the benefits of proposed changes, engaging team members early in the process, and demonstrating quick wins to build trust. Collaborating with cross-functional teams and providing ongoing training also play crucial roles in fostering a culture of continuous improvement. Building strong relationships and maintaining transparency help ensure smoother implementation of process enhancements.

What is the difference between Continuous Process Improvement Manager vs Business Analyst?

AspectContinuous Process Improvement ManagerBusiness Analyst
Primary FocusOptimizing processes and workflowsAnalyzing business needs and requirements
CertificationsLean, Six Sigma, PMP often preferredCBAP, PMI-PBA beneficial
Work EnvironmentManufacturing, healthcare, finance, industries focused on process efficiencyIT, finance, consulting, project-driven environments
Key SkillsProcess analysis, project management, change managementRequirements gathering, data analysis, stakeholder communication

The Continuous Process Improvement Manager and Business Analyst roles often overlap in analyzing and improving processes. However, the manager primarily focuses on implementing efficiency initiatives and process optimization, while the analyst concentrates on gathering requirements and analyzing data to inform business decisions. Both roles require analytical skills and certifications like Lean or Six Sigma, but their day-to-day tasks and industry applications differ.
